Term: White Hat Sender

Definition of the term "White Hat Sender"

White hat senders are senders who are known for only sending to email addresses that have given them permission. Being a white hat sender is good for a business and their deliverability. White hat senders have a good sender’s reputation which impacts their IP addresses and prevents their emails from going to the spam folder.

When companies send emails to subscribers who have really subscribed there is a better chance of those emails being opened. It increases open rate, hence deliverability improves. Making sure that you are following best deliverability practices, are checking that all of your mailing list contacts have given permission, and that unsubscribing is easy are all important. So if you want to make sure your emails end up in inboxes and not spam folders, focus on becoming a white hat sender.
